A Bravo-focused recap show with sharp, opinionated takes on Real Housewives franchises, Vanderpump Rules, Summer House, The Valley, and reunion breakdowns. The hosts dissect on-screen dynamics, production choices, and editing while weaving in pop culture psychology, casting shifts, and behind-the-scenes strategy. Across episodes, the show leans into candid banter, live-commentary on current storylines, and thoughtful context for fans and industry listeners alike. A notable edge is its willingness to critique editing decisions and casting moves while staying entertaining and approachable for a broad audience.
